sim_f | R Documentation |
Simulation framework for F random variable
sim_f(df1, df2, ncp = NULL, params = NULL, data = NULL)
df1, df2 |
The numerator and denominator degrees of freedom. |
params |
The list of parameters. |
data |
An optional data frame. |
